2017-12-14 05:38:08 +00:00
|
|
|
; pic + oam animations
|
2017-12-14 05:36:24 +00:00
|
|
|
|
2017-12-28 12:23:44 +00:00
|
|
|
frame: MACRO
|
2017-12-14 05:36:24 +00:00
|
|
|
db \1
|
|
|
|
x = \2
|
|
|
|
if _NARG > 2
|
|
|
|
rept _NARG +- 2
|
|
|
|
x = x | (1 << (\3 + 1))
|
|
|
|
shift
|
|
|
|
endr
|
|
|
|
endc
|
|
|
|
db x
|
2017-12-28 21:31:16 +00:00
|
|
|
ENDM
|
2017-12-14 05:36:24 +00:00
|
|
|
|
|
|
|
enum_start $fc
|
|
|
|
|
2017-12-15 05:38:52 +00:00
|
|
|
enum delanim_command ; $fc
|
2017-12-28 12:23:44 +00:00
|
|
|
delanim: MACRO ; used for oam
|
2017-12-14 05:36:24 +00:00
|
|
|
db delanim_command
|
2017-12-28 21:31:16 +00:00
|
|
|
ENDM
|
2017-12-14 05:36:24 +00:00
|
|
|
|
2017-12-15 05:38:52 +00:00
|
|
|
enum dorepeat_command ; $fd
|
2017-12-28 12:23:44 +00:00
|
|
|
dorepeat: MACRO
|
2017-12-14 05:36:24 +00:00
|
|
|
db dorepeat_command
|
|
|
|
db \1 ; #
|
2017-12-28 21:31:16 +00:00
|
|
|
ENDM
|
2017-12-14 05:36:24 +00:00
|
|
|
|
2017-12-15 05:38:52 +00:00
|
|
|
enum setrepeat_command ; $fe
|
2017-12-28 12:23:44 +00:00
|
|
|
setrepeat: MACRO
|
2017-12-14 05:36:24 +00:00
|
|
|
db setrepeat_command
|
|
|
|
db \1 ; #
|
2017-12-28 21:31:16 +00:00
|
|
|
ENDM
|
2017-12-14 05:36:24 +00:00
|
|
|
|
2017-12-15 05:38:52 +00:00
|
|
|
enum endanim_command ; $ff
|
2017-12-28 12:23:44 +00:00
|
|
|
endanim: MACRO
|
2017-12-14 05:36:24 +00:00
|
|
|
db endanim_command
|
2017-12-28 21:31:16 +00:00
|
|
|
ENDM
|
2017-12-14 05:36:24 +00:00
|
|
|
|
|
|
|
__enum__ = $fe
|
|
|
|
|
2017-12-15 05:38:52 +00:00
|
|
|
enum dorestart_command ; $fe
|
2017-12-28 12:23:44 +00:00
|
|
|
dorestart: MACRO ; used for oam
|
2017-12-14 05:36:24 +00:00
|
|
|
db dorestart_command
|
2017-12-28 21:31:16 +00:00
|
|
|
ENDM
|